On Thursday, the remarks of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ell will attract much attention. Due to the interest rate policy of the Federal Reserve, Powell is facing pressure from President Donald Trump. Meanwhile, the retail sales data to be released on Thursday will also attract much attention, as this data can reflect consumers’ willingness to spend and the consumption momentum of the economy. On the same day, retail giant Walmart (WMT) will also release its financial report, which will provide the market with important information about the retail industry.
The financial reports of several enterprises have been released
This week, companies such as Cisco Systems (CSCO), Alibaba Group (BABA), Deere Corporation (DE), Applied Materials (AMAT), and video game maker Take-Two Interactive (TTWO) will also release their financial reports. These enterprises hold significant positions in their respective industries, and their financial report results will affect investors’ confidence and expectations in the related industries. The market is waiting to see the performance of these enterprises.
